preguntas
A OBJETOS
CON C++, JAVA Y RUBY
Notas de clase
C++
Elaborado por:
Carlos Alberto Fernández y Fernández
Instituto de Electrónica y Computación
Universidad Tecnológica de la Mixteca
Primavera 2008
Programación Orientada a Objetos
con C++, Java y Ruby
Contenido
Eclipse................................................................................................................ 12
Características de C++...................................................................................... 15
Comentarios en C++........................................................................................ 15
Flujo de entrada/salida..................................................................................... 15
Funciones enlínea............................................................................................ 16
Declaraciones de variables............................................................................... 18
Operador de resolución de alcance .................................................................. 19
Valores por Default.......................................................................................... 21
Parámetros por referencia................................................................................ 23
Variables de referencia ................................................................................... 24
Asignación de memoria en C++....................................................................... 26
Plantillas.......................................................................................................... 30
Introducción a la programación orientada a objetos [2, 3] ............................ 34
Programación no estructurada ......................................................................... 34
Programación procedural ................................................................................ 34
Programaciónmodular..................................................................................... 35
Datos y Operaciones separados ....................................................................... 36
Programación orientada a objetos ................................................................... 37
Tipos de Datos Abstractos ................................................................................ 38Los Problemas................................................................................................ 38
Tipos de Datos Abstractos y Orientación a Objetos ....................................... 39
Conceptos de básicos de objetos....................................................................... 40
Lenguajes de programación orientada a objetos.............................................. 43
Carlos Alberto Fernández y Fernández
-2-
Programación Orientada a Objetos
con C++, Java y Ruby
C..................................................................................................................... 44
Introducción a Java........................................................................................... 46Origen............................................................................................................... 46
Características de diseño.................................................................................. 47
Simple y familiar............................................................................................ 47
Orientado aObjetos........................................................................................ 48
Independiente de la plataforma....................................................................... 48
Portable .......................................................................................................... 49
Robusto .......................................................................................................... 49
Diferencias entre Java y C++...
Regístrate para leer el documento completo.